Key concepts and overview
At its core, a memorable casino brand is built on several key concepts that resonate with players. These include brand identity, customer experience, and emotional connection. Brand identity encompasses the visual elements, such as logos and color schemes, that create an immediate recognition factor. Customer experience refers to the overall journey a player undergoes, from the first interaction with the brand to ongoing engagement. Emotional connection is perhaps the most significant aspect, as it fosters loyalty and encourages players to return. Understanding these concepts allows analysts to gauge how effectively a casino brand communicates its values and engages its audience.
Main features and details
The effectiveness of a casino brand can be broken down into several important components. First, a strong visual identity is paramount. This includes not only the logo but also the design of the casino’s website and physical location. A cohesive aesthetic can create a lasting impression. Second, the customer experience must be seamless and enjoyable. This involves user-friendly interfaces, responsive customer service, and engaging promotional offers. Third, storytelling plays a vital role in creating an emotional connection. Brands that share their history, values, and mission can resonate more deeply with players, making them more memorable. Lastly, community engagement through events and social media can enhance brand visibility and foster a sense of belonging among players.
Practical examples and use cases
Real-world scenarios illustrate how these concepts manifest in the casino industry. For instance, a casino that hosts themed events or tournaments can create a unique experience that players associate with the brand. This not only attracts new customers but also retains existing ones who feel a sense of community. Additionally, casinos that leverage social media effectively can engage with their audience in real-time, responding to feedback and creating a dialogue that enhances brand loyalty. An example of this is the use of influencer partnerships to reach a broader audience, showcasing the casino’s offerings in a relatable manner. These practical applications highlight the importance of a multifaceted approach to brand memorability.
Advantages and disadvantages
While there are numerous advantages to building a memorable casino brand, there are also challenges that must be navigated. On the positive side, a strong brand can lead to increased customer loyalty, higher retention rates, and a competitive edge in the market. Memorable brands often benefit from word-of-mouth marketing, as satisfied customers share their experiences with others. However, the disadvantages include the potential for negative publicity, which can tarnish a brand’s image quickly. Additionally, maintaining a consistent brand identity across various platforms can be resource-intensive, requiring ongoing investment in marketing and customer engagement strategies. Analysts must weigh these factors when assessing a casino’s brand strength.
